Support for Officer Malissa Torres and Her Family

Following the tragic death of Chicago Police Officer Malissa Torres, a GoFundMe campaign has been set up to support her family during this difficult time. Torres, 34, leaves behind her husband, Niko, and their 10-year-old son, Mason.

Friends, co-workers, and loved ones are coming together to raise funds to help ease the financial burden that the family now faces. The campaign has already raised nearly $13,000 and any contribution, no matter the amount, is deeply appreciated.

Officer Torres was known for her warm and kind nature, frequently seen at farmers markets, community meetings, and neighborhood events. Ald. Brian Hopkins (2nd) described her as a welcoming soul who was well-loved by her peers.

Tragically, Torres was found dead from a self-inflicted gunshot wound at the Near North district station. She was off-duty at the time, and her passing has deeply impacted the community.
